3. So many minds think alike and often our personalities are similar to one another.
Sometimes we can determine our different personalities by figuring out how different individuals
solve problems and what type of reasoning they use. Three different types of thinking styles are
creative, logical, and deductive. Creative thinking is a type of thinking that evolves unique ideas
and thinking outside of the box, logical thinking is a type of thinking that requires using your
mind to consider something carefully, and deductive thinking is a type of thinking that stems
from reasoning from the general to the particular or from cause to effect. Deductive thinking is
thinking that leads us to a conclusion with certainty. A world without creative thought can be
compared to a car without an engine, just sitting idle never moving forward. Creative thinking
then becomes the mind energy that powers new innovative technologies that helps keep the
world in motion. Creativity is not spawned from nothing; it is the process of taking old things,
ideas, or concepts and making new ones (Kirby & Goodpaster, 2007, p. 126) With creative
thought the mind see’s comparisons between these entities and their parts, similar to
metaphorical thinking, it also allows for viewing situations in a different way (thinking outside
the box). Creativity is widespread; it touches every aspect of life from cooking to carpentry, from
art to aerospace, all powered by the minds of creative thinkers. We all have the ability to think
creatively, it’s not a skill that is just limited to a select few. A lot of what we do require some
level of creative thought. There are three methods used to help jumpstart the creative thought
process and they are brainstorming, star bursting, and coaxing. Critical thinking also has its
limitations; we are each bound by the limits of our brain and the language it contains (Kirby &
Goodpaster, 2007, P. 129) Personal barriers can also partially block creative thought, barriers
such as enculturation, rationalization, and self serving biases. Creative thinking is the base from
which new objects, ideas, and concepts are born and without it the world would not move toward

5. the thought process. Logical thinking is thinking in terms of causes and consequences, which in
its turn means that it is sequential thinking. Logical thinking means following a train of thought.
It is like looking into and predicting the future: if this happens, then that will happen (, n.d.).
When using logical thinking there are steps that are done to proceed to the conclusion. Every
thing is taken into consideration when coming to the final answer. When diving up to a stop light
and the light turn’s red, a person has to think logically whether to come to a stop before the
intersection or continue through. Since everyone knows that a red light means stop, the person
should come to a complete stop. Logical thinking is a skill that is taught to us at a very early age.

Deductive thinking involves a conclusion that is based on facts that have already been
shown to be true. Deductive thinking can argue from general to specific. This kind of thinking
can be both useful and efficient. “Deductive thinking is one of the most valuable skills a student
can have when working to prove a mathematical theorem, analyzing literature, or taking a
6. standardized test. Deductive thinking is what allows a student to discover the correct answer to a
question he or she may not have been anticipating. At its most basic level, it is simply applying
larger truths and over-arching facts to smaller questions to arrive at the logical answers.”
Deductive thinking can be taught but using it regular can help improve the skills. People such as
Sherlock Holmes use deductive think to solve many of his mysteries. An example of deductive
thinking is being careful of the hot stove: it may burn your hand.
In comparison of the three types of thinking: creative, logical and deductive are similar in
the specific concepts of the evolved thought process and meditated presumptions based on
cultural and personal factors. Contrasting in their definitive processes, creative thinking is about
the generating or creating of ideas, logical thinking is centered towards a mathematical or
scientific thought pattern, while deductive thinking is centered towards the ability to recognize
patterns and observed details. The three types mentioned affect the critical thinking process by
initiating thought patterns that will allow one to structure, plan and develop ideas in order to
complete an understanding of generalized topics, problems and solutions.
